    Ambulance Driver - Uhmlanga

    AMBULANCE DRIVER R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Inspecting the ambulance before each shift, checking the fuel, oil, transmission fluid, wiper fluid, and coolant, and reporting any needed repairs.
    • Checking the first aid and medical supplies inventory levels before each shift and ensuring the ambulance is well-stocked.
    • Assisting patients onto gurneys and loading them into the ambulance.
    • Driving an ambulance as quickly and as safely as possible to transport patients to the hospital.
    • Providing first aid or administering oxygen if the patient requires care before reaching the hospital.
    • Sanitizing the ambulance and safely disposing of any medical waste and soiled linens.
    • Maintaining your driving log with daily entries and noting patients' names and addresses, travel times, mileage, and service performed.
    • Reporting accident facts to medical personnel and police officers, when necessary.

    AMBULANCE DRIVER REQUIREMENTS:

    • Matric Certificate or GED and valid driver's license.
    • Minimum of two years' EMT and driving experience.
    • First aid and CPR certification.
    • Knowledge of radio transmission codes.
    • Emergency vehicle operator certification may be advantageous.
    • Excellent defensive driving skills and the ability to read a map.
    •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
    • Ability to remain calm under pressure and reassure frightened patients.
    • Great judgment and decision-making skills.
    • Good physical agility.

    Health and Safety Officers - Umhlanga

    KNOWLEDGE & RESPONSIBILITIES

    • Assist in Coordinating Health, Safety, Environment activities on sites.
    • Assist in preparing emergency evacuation plans & practice runs.
    • Assist with Investigations on incidents and accidents.
    • Maintain liaison with client and other regulatory authorities on site.
    • Assist in Inspecting, monitoring and evaluating HSE programs for value and effectiveness.
    • Assist Monitoring and presenting toolbox talks and the completion of STA`s
    • Conduct safety, health and environmental audits as per internal audit schedule
    • Conduct daily/weekly/monthly inspection of the Plants and ensure that good housekeeping is maintained.
    • Prepare and distribute SHE topics to employees and ensure that training registers are completed and filed
    • Assist in Planning, conducting and producing reports for non-conformance & incidents, training, meetings and audits for health and safety activities
    • Assist in conducting regular audits & inspections of the principle contractor and sub-contractors to ensure that all health and safety requirements are being met
    • Ensures that principle and sub-contractors safety files are kept up to date with relevant and accurate records
    • Attends health and safety meetings and effectively discusses and deals with relevant issues and do follow ups on SHE committee recommendations.
    • Able to effectively identify potential health and safety risks and implements the necessary preventative measures
    • Ability to ensure adherence to health and safety requirements for all workers, contractors and visitors on site
    • Responsible to update information on the "DO JO area on daily basis.
    • Update weekly/monthly SHE stats
    • Contractor & Visitor Safety Induction Training
    • Ensure that all mini risk assessment, safe work permits are received from all stakeholders and are kept on file

    EDUCATION & WORKING EXPERIENCE

    • Matric (NQF4),
    • SAMTRAC or NEBOSH qualification is essential
    • National Diploma in Safety Management will be advantageous
    • SACPCMP registration essential
    • HIRA (Hazard Identification Risk Assessment) training
    • Incident Investigation
    • Internal Auditing in accordance to OHS Regs
    • Sound knowledge of Safety legislation, Construction Regulations, OHS Act 85 of 1993
    • Knowledge and understanding of, ISO14001, ISO 45001
    • Other related Health & Safety training is advantageous
    • Excellent verbal and written communication
    • Ability to establish and maintain good working relationships
    • Excellent time management
    • Deadline driven
    • Experience in writing reports and policies for health and safety
    • Good computer literacy: Excel skill, together with working knowledge of Syspro 8 and other Office packages
    • The ability to read, interpret and implement standard Safety procedures.
    • Must be a team player with good communication skills that supports the vision and mission statement of the Company
